Public invited to kitten shower at Fort Wayne Animal Care & Control

(May 2, 2013) – Each spring Fort Wayne Animal Care & Control is filled to over-flowing with a multitude of kittens. Long-haired or short, athletic and cuddly, these many-colored little charmers have one thing in common. They are all desperately in need of permanent, safe and loving homes.

To help prepare these many baby kittens for what lies ahead, Animal Care & Control will hold a Kitten Shower on Saturday, May 18 from 11 a.m.-2:30 p.m. Everyone is invited to come to the shelter for refreshments, fun and games and to bring kitten gifts. The shelter is located at 3020 Hillegas Road.

Many kittens given to the shelter will be sent to foster homes until they are of proper weight and age to be returned for adoption. Kitten Shower gifts will help these kittens become strong and healthy while they await their forever homes.

Animal Care & Control is registered at any store that carries canned food designed for kittens, scoopable cat litter, plain canned pumpkin, and Gerber turkey baby food. The shelter also needs 5 quart Tupperware or Rubbermaid containers with lids and plenty of toys for kittens.

Spring through fall, a wide array of cats and kittens await those interested in adopting. Thanks to a generous grant, the adoption fee for cats over six months is $10 and kittens under 6 months is $40. The adoption fee includes spay or neuter surgery, first vaccination, microchip and local veterinary clinics donate a wellness checkup.
